Output 8de1264c804aaa6b8585cbf3606d85a910f5285aeae53075cfa40660eb45fa6e:8

value
1547433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eae88ac698b40b019938694c1d72fcd31e180008 OP_EQUAL
address
3P76cjsQhH2aT16Cf3g2qjKTPpFK1Td6Gs
transaction
8de1264c804aaa6b8585cbf3606d85a910f5285aeae53075cfa40660eb45fa6e
confirmations
311028
spent
true